Claire has been a certified athletic trainer since 2015. She joined the H2F team in September 2023 and is excited to share her experience with sports medicine and help service members return to full strength after injury.
Claire was born and raised right here in Anchorage and pursued her degree in athletic training at Duquesne University in Pittsburgh, PA where she spent a season with Robert Morris University Football. After returning home to Alaska, she spent 6 years as the head athletic trainer at Service High School and 8 seasons as the head athletic trainer for the Anchorage Glacier Pilots. Most recently she worked closely with leading edge physical therapists at a local outpatient physical therapy clinic.
